Mary Perpich passed away on Jan. 6, 2011, at her home of 47 years in Sonoma. A devoted wife of Nick Perpich for 52 years, she is also survived by her loving son, Martin Perpich, of San Francisco; and her loving daughter, Catherine Michaud and her husband, Peter Michaud; along with her two grandchildren, Madeline and John-Peter Michaud, of Maine.
A second generation San Franciscan, Mary met and married Nick while they were both working for the City and County of San Francisco.
After a few years, they decided to raise their family in the small country town of Sonoma. Mary was a devoted mother and a true lady. She also loved Italian culture. Maybe St. Peter greeted her with "Buon Giorno, Maria."
A memorial Mass will be said at St. Francis Solano Church on Saturday, Jan. 22, 2011, at noon. All are welcome to come by the house after Mass.
When Mary knew she was dying, her wish was to remain at home. The extraordinary women of Hospice, Judith, Maureen, Diane and Cheryl, made her wish come true. The family will always be grateful to them for their emotional support and expert care.
In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Catholic Charities for the poor.
